bitbake/fetch2: improve error formatting for fetcher errors

* The "name" argument to FuncFailed is rarely used as a name in actual
  usage within bitbake, so don't treat it as one in the output.
* Don't print URL for FetchError if it was not specified (i.e. don't
  output "Fetcher failure for URL 'None'")
* Don't include URL in "unable to fetch from any source" message since
  we supply it to FetchError and it will be printed anyway.
* Don't include URL in "checksum failed" message for the same reason
